Weather in January

January, the same as December, is a moderately hot winter month in Viento Frío, Panama, with an average temperature fluctuating between 23.9°C (75°F) and 29.5°C (85.1°F).

Temperature

The initiation of January records an average high-temperature of a still warm 29.5°C (85.1°F), displaying a near consistency with the previous month. January brings an average low-temperature of 23.9°C (75°F) to Viento Frío.

The human body keeps its cool primarily through perspiration, as this process enables sweat to evaporate, taking away the excess heat. When the air contains significant moisture, the efficiency of the evaporation process decreases, preventing the body from cooling down effectively and creating a feeling of overheating. When the heat gained surpasses the body's cooling capacity, temperatures rise, signaling potential health concerns.

Humidity

The average relative humidity in January in Viento Frío is 81%.

Rainfall

In January, the rain falls for 18.3 days. Throughout January, 37mm (1.46") of precipitation is accumulated. Throughout the year, in Viento Frío, there are 309.6 rainfall days, and 2035mm (80.12") of precipitation is accumulated.

Daylight

The average length of the day in January is 11h and 38min.
On the first day of January, sunrise is at 06:33 and sunset at 18:08.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 06:39 and sunset at 18:22 EST.
